MCP795B22T-I/ST Description
The MCP795B22T-I/ST is a highly integrated Real-Time Clock (RTC) and Calendar IC designed by Microchip Technology. This device is part of the Clock/Timing ICs category and offers a comprehensive set of features for precise timekeeping and data storage. The MCP795B22T-I/ST is packaged in a 14-TSSOP format and is available in Tape & Reel (TR) packaging, making it suitable for surface mount applications. Despite being marked as obsolete, its robust feature set and compatibility with a wide range of supply voltages (1.8V to 5.5V) make it a reliable choice for various electronic designs.
MCP795B22T-I/ST Features
The MCP795B22T-I/ST boasts several advanced features that set it apart from other RTC solutions:
- Alarm Functionality: The integrated alarm feature allows for precise scheduling and event triggering, making it ideal for applications requiring specific time-based actions.
- EEPROM Memory: With 64 bytes of EEPROM memory, the MCP795B22T-I/ST provides non-volatile storage for critical data, ensuring data integrity even during power loss.
- Leap Year Compensation: The device automatically adjusts for leap years, ensuring accurate time overkeeping extended periods.
- Square Wave Output: This feature enables the generation of a precise square wave signal, useful for clocking other components or synchronizing systems.
- SRAM: The inclusion of SRAM offers additional memory for temporary data storage, enhancing the device's versatility.
- Unique ID: Each MCP795B22T-I/ST comes with a unique identifier, facilitating individual device tracking and management.
- Watchdog Timer: The watchdog timer helps prevent system lock-ups by resetting the system if it detects an anomaly, ensuring reliable operation.
The MCP795B22T-I/ST operates within a supply voltage range of 1.8V to 5.5V, with a maximum timekeeping current of 1µA, making it highly energy-efficient. It supports both 12-hour and 24-hour time formats (HH:MM:SS:hh) and communicates via the SPI interface, ensuring seamless integration with various microcontrollers and systems.
MCP795B22T-I/ST Applications
The MCP795B22T-I/ST is well-suited for a variety of applications where precise timekeeping and reliable data storage are essential. Some specific use cases include:
- Embedded Systems: Ideal for embedded systems that require accurate timekeeping and data logging, such as industrial controllers, medical devices, and IoT devices.
- Consumer Electronics: Suitable for consumer electronics like digital clocks, smart home devices, and wearables that need reliable timekeeping and minimal power consumption.
- Automotive Applications: The device's robustness and wide operating voltage range make it suitable for automotive applications, including in-vehicle infotainment systems and telematics devices.
- Telecommunications: The MCP795B22T-I/ST can be used in telecommunication equipment for time synchronization and data logging, ensuring reliable operation and data integrity.
